Senior Controls Engineer

 

Essential functions of the job:

Diagnose and resolve causes of electrical and mechanical malfunctions on all equipment.  Assist the maintenance department in installing new electronic/electrical control equipment and making it operational.  Develop engineering specifications for electrical control systems and equipment modifications.  Provide technical support to the maintenance department when required; Plan, direct and record periodic electrical analysis on the production equipment.  Recommend and initiate modifications orreplacement of equipment which fail to meet operating standards.  Provide training for the maintenance department on the operation and diagnostics of the machine controls and motor controllers.  Research and implement cost effective upgrades tothe equipment and facilities. Research and implement the most cost-effectivereplacement of electrical control parts. Keep updated electrical drawings and schematics on all production and plant equipment. Maintain master backups for all machine programs. Recommend the electrical spare parts inventory for all new and existing production equipment to insure maximum machine utilization. Develop programmingand provide support for Programmable Logic Controllers, robots, and Panel Views to maximize both quality and production.

 

Required Education:

Bachelor's Level Degree Electrical Engineering / Engineering Technology or similar. *Equivalent work experience may also be considered for this position.

5-7 Minimum Years of Experience as an electronic engineer, electrician or similar. 5-9 Minimum Years of Experience within the automotive industry. Must be able and willing to travel if needed. Computer literacy. Proficient organizational skills. Excellent oral communication skills.
